Everyone treasures photos! Cheer your visitors by incorporating a backdrop into your main room. When your guests come over, you can forge memories of a lifetime. Don’t forget that the backdrop should improve the theme of your home, so pick out one that suits your room. Often, backdrops are put in a room with a lot of sun. No one likes darkened photos! Remember to place your backdrop in a spot where your faces will be lighted. Backdrops are totally mobile, so keep it outside in the warmer months and move it back inside during the winter. If your living room has some sun, try putting the photography backdrop in front of a lighter colored wall. Not only is your wall adorned, but the backdrop also presents a space for visitors to assemble and get photos. A plain white backdrop is boring. If you desire a fun photo, don’t forget to use a backdrop with simpler colors so it better reflects more light and looks more professional. You wouldn’t want your images mimicking passport photos. There are plenty of places to install your backdrop. Just check that it fits the vibe and the arrangement gives your photos enough natural light!Lighting is Your Best Friend
Every expert knows that the lights in a room can change it up. When it comes to styling your Teal living room, it’s no different. When creating the layout of your area remember to think about the areas that allow in outdoor light. If you have a lone big window in your area, ensure that you don’t place any furniture directly in front of it, as it will obstruct the natural flow of outdoor light.
